πŸ“š Good Books is a curated collection of book recommendations from the world's most successful, influential and interesting people. We've spent 6 months analysing 15,000+ book recommendations and have handpicked the best to add to your reading list.

Let me know who you'd love book recommendations from in the comments and I'll add them to the listπŸ‘‡

This project started about 6-months ago when I started to keep track of all the books that I wanted to read and who recommended them. I then got (a little) obsessed with the project and ended up accumulating over 15,000 book recommendations from about 1,250 people...

I built Good Books to share these book recommendations with the world, organising them into simple categories and industries so it's easy to find your next read.

30 Best Customer Feedback Survey Tools: An Overview | Mopinion
Saber Feedback is very similar to UserSnap in that users can highlights issues on your website. The major difference is that the notes you take in this customer feedback tool are based more on highlighted elements and not using drawings or arrows. All notes created are saved as a screenshot which can be sent to you by email. Great for bugs and UX isses!
Source: mopinion.com
